The name may or may not be familiar to you, Jim Capaldi has been
involved in the music in one way another for over three decades.
He was writing partners with Steve Winwood in Traffic. Jim is also
known for his solo work, he penned the classic 1975 hit "Love
Hurts," "That's Love" in 1982 and "Something
So Strong" in 1989/90. I would have never matched the name
to the songs. That's why his newest CD release was such a surprise
to me. The first track "Poor Boy Blue" left me thinking
"ya, whatever...a typical blues groove." But once I got
down to listening to the CD I was really surprised by the great
tunes and musicianship that was coming forth from my speakers.
This
is not heavy metal but really great AOR music. I find it to be a
nice change of pace over melodic rock and metal CDs that have come
across my desk in recent months. Listening to a CD not driven by
guitars alone and featuring some different instrumentation gives
my ears some much needed respite. "Edge of Love," "Into
the Void," "Secrets in the Dark" are a great AOR
tracks. Each track is heavy on melody; great vocals and the overall
groove of all the tracks are very pleasant to listen to.
For
the pure guitar fan check out the guitar work on, "California
Sunset." It doesn't have to be fast metalized guitar riffs
and solos to be considered good!
